如何运行GitHub上的Python项目

在当今的软件开发中,GitHub已经成为了开发者分享和管理代码的主要平台。许多开源的Python项目都托管在GitHub上,本文将指导您如何高效地运行这些项目。无论您是刚接触Python的初学者,还是有经验的开发者,本文都将提供有价值的信息。

1. 准备工作

在运行任何GitHub上的Python项目之前,您需要进行一些必要的准备工作。这些准备工作包括:

1.1 安装Python

首先,确保您已经安装了Python。您可以在Python官方网站下载并安装最新版本的Python。安装完成后,您可以通过以下命令检查安装是否成功:

bash python –version

1.2 安装Git

其次,确保您已经安装了Git。Git是一个版本控制系统,用于克隆和管理GitHub上的项目。您可以在Git官方网站下载并安装Git。安装完成后,通过以下命令检查Git是否安装成功:

bash git –version

2. 克隆GitHub项目

找到您想要运行的Python项目后,您需要将其克隆到本地。以下是克隆项目的步骤:

2.1 获取项目链接

在GitHub页面上,点击“Code”按钮,复制项目的HTTPS链接或SSH链接。

2.2 使用Git克隆项目

打开命令行工具,使用以下命令克隆项目:

bash git clone <项目链接>

例如:

bash git clone https://github.com/username/repository.git

3. 安装依赖

大多数Python项目都依赖于一些外部库。您需要查看项目根目录下的requirements.txt文件,使用pip安装这些依赖。

3.1 进入项目目录

首先,使用以下命令进入项目目录:

bash cd repository

3.2 安装依赖

使用以下命令安装依赖:

bash pip install -r requirements.txt

4. 运行项目

安装完所有依赖后,您可以运行项目。运行方式通常在项目的README文件中会有说明。

4.1 查找入口文件

通常,入口文件是main.py或类似名称的文件。您可以在项目根目录或子目录中找到。

4.2 运行项目

使用以下命令运行Python文件:

bash python main.py

5. 常见问题

在运行GitHub上的Python项目时,您可能会遇到一些常见问题。以下是一些常见问题及解决方案:

5.1 如何解决依赖安装失败的问题?

如果在安装依赖时出现错误,您可以尝试以下解决方法:

  • 确保您的pip是最新版本,可以使用命令:pip install --upgrade pip
  • 检查您的Python版本是否与项目要求匹配
  • 如果某个特定库无法安装,可以查阅该库的文档,可能会有针对特定系统的安装说明

5.2 如何处理权限问题?

如果在运行或安装过程中遇到权限问题,您可以尝试使用sudo命令(对于Linux或Mac用户)或以管理员身份运行命令提示符(对于Windows用户)。例如:

bash sudo pip install -r requirements.txt

5.3 项目无法启动的原因是什么?

项目无法启动可能有多个原因:

  • 依赖未正确安装
  • Python环境变量未配置正确
  • 代码存在错误

您可以通过查看命令行输出的错误信息进行调试。

5.4 如何找到项目的文档?

大多数开源项目都会在GitHub上提供README文件或其他文档,您可以在项目页面查看。

6. 结语

通过以上步骤,您应该能够成功运行GitHub上的Python项目。希望这篇文章能帮助您更好地理解如何使用GitHub平台,以及如何管理和运行Python项目。如果您在运行过程中遇到任何问题,请查阅相关文档或社区支持。

祝您编程愉快!

正文完